Inside the Grande Synthe Refugee Camp outside Dunkirk. Possibly the worst conditions seen within a European Union state. Up to 3,000 refugees call this home, having made the perilous journey over land and sea for many months to reach “civilisation”. Located in a field which is prone to flooding, between a housing estate and a busy motorway lies a scene of complete and utter neglect. Men, women and children live here, battling to survive a new war – one of hunger, cold, disease and mental despair. With limited fresh water sources, limited unheated showers and one chemical toilet for every 150 people the conditions can only be described as inhumane.
